    GENERAL SUMMARY

    Responsible for processing accounts payable functions to ensure the timely payment of vendor invoices and expense vouchers and maintain accurate records and control reports.

    Maintain and reconcile the subsidiary ledgers including bank reconciliations as needed Recommend and implement changes in the accounts payable systems and processes.

    Assist with training and technical support for accounts payable functions. Stays abreast with the fields concepts, practices, and procedures.


    PRIMARY DUTIES

    Process vendor invoices check requests and expense reports for payment; process payment of invoices, ensuring site specific requirements are handled timely and accurately.


    Review vendor invoices submitted for payment.

    Ensure account numbers and job numbers are correct; ensure proper authorization and back-up documentation is present for each payment requested.

    Download expenses from parent company GL to plant GLs and review for accuracy.

    Review and reconcile assigned general ledger AP accounts on a monthly or quarterly basis, including monthly reconciliation of the GL AP accounts and the subsidiary aging.


    Analyze questionable entries and make adjusting entries in accounts payable or general ledger. Submit entries for approval.

    Assist with training and provide procedures and technical support to the end users with respect to the accounts payable system.


    Support other accounting responsibilities as assigned.

    SPECIFIC SKILLS AND KNOWLEDGE REQUIRED
    Thorough knowledge of general accounting principles and practices including accounts payable. Basic knowledge of mathematical principles, business ethics and proper financial controls. Ability to proficiently operate a 10-key calculator, computer, and minimal typing skills. A strong working knowledge of spreadsheet applications and accounting systems. Ability to effectively establish working relationships throughout operational groups. Ability to communicate effectively both orally and in writing. Ability to independently establish, operate and maintain an accounts payable function. Ability to manage accounts payable in multiple companies. Strong organizational skills.


    E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E REQUIRED
    At least two years experience in accounts payable desired, with additional experience in other accounting functions highly desirable. A minimum of an associate degree in accounting, or equivalent experience, is required.
